Start with McLean creek campground, they have an area for campers with motorized toys, and spread your wings from there. McLean is out past Bragg creek.

We are a family with kids too. We have spent some time up at Burnt Timber with friends and the kids. It is just northwest of Cremona. Where we camp has a couple of large open fields as well as lots of easier trails for the kids. I live right close to burnt timber(which is for the most part quad land) and there is a little bit of single track in there probably about 12-15 k worth. a lot of it is pretty easy stuff, good for small bikes and beginners.
